First things first, what exactly is a PLC? Imagine a tiny computer, but instead of binge-watching Netflix, it’s busy running an assembly line, controlling machines, and keeping industrial processes in check. Simply put, PLCs are the unsung heroes behind the scenes, making sure everything runs smoothly in the manufacturing world.

But wait, there’s more! Learning PLCs can also open doors to other exciting technologies. For instance, SCADA (Supervisory Control and Data Acquisition) systems, HMI (Human-Machine Interface) panels, and IoT (Internet of Things) devices often work hand-in-hand with PLCs. Mastering PLCs can be your gateway to a plethora of advanced tech skills, making you an all-round automation guru. Who doesn’t want to wear that badge of honor?
